void
|
||||
kore_parse_config(const char *config_path)
|
||||
{
|
||||
FILE *fp;
|
||||
int i, lineno;
|
||||
char buf[BUFSIZ], *p, *t, **ap, *argv[5];
|
||||
|
||||
if ((fp = fopen(config_path, "r")) == NULL)
|
||||
fatal("configuration given cannot be opened: %s", config_path);
|
||||
|
||||
lineno = 1;
|
||||
while (fgets(buf, sizeof(buf), fp) != NULL) {
|
||||
p = buf;
|
||||
buf[strcspn(buf, "\n")] = '\0';
|
||||
|
||||
while (isspace(*p))
|
||||
p++;
|
||||
if (p[0] == '#' || p[0] == '\0') {
|
||||
lineno++;
|
||||
continue;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
for (t = p; *t != '\0'; t++) {
|
||||
if (*t == '\t')
|
||||
*t = ' ';
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
for (ap = argv; ap < &argv[4] &&
|
||||
(*ap = strsep(&p, " ")) != NULL;) {
|
||||
if (**ap != '\0')
|
||||
ap++;
|
||||
}
|
||||
*ap = NULL;
|
||||
|
||||
for (i = 0; config_names[i].name != NULL; i++) {
|
||||
if (!strcmp(config_names[i].name, argv[0])) {
|
||||
if (!config_names[i].configure(argv)) {
|
||||
fatal("configuration error on line %d",
|
||||
lineno);
|
||||
}
|
||||
break;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
lineno++;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
static int
|
||||
configure_bind(char **argv)
|
||||
{
|
||||
int err;
|
||||
|
||||
if (argv[1] == NULL || argv[2] == NULL)
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
if (server_ip != NULL || server_port != 0) {
|
||||
kore_log("duplicate bind directive seen");
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
server_ip = kore_strdup(argv[1]);
|
||||
server_port = kore_strtonum(argv[2], 1, 65535, &err);
|
||||
if (err != KORE_RESULT_OK) {
|
||||
kore_log("%s is an invalid port number", argv[2]);
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_OK);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
static int
|
||||
configure_load(char **argv)
|
||||
{
|
||||
if (argv[1] == NULL)
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
|
||||
kore_module_load(argv[1]);
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_OK);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
static int
|
||||
configure_handler(char **argv)
|
||||
{
|
||||
int type;
|
||||
|
||||
if (argv[1] == NULL || argv[2] == NULL)
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
|
||||
if (!strcmp(argv[0], "static"))
|
||||
type = HANDLER_TYPE_STATIC;
|
||||
else if (!strcmp(argv[0], "dynamic"))
|
||||
type = HANDLER_TYPE_DYNAMIC;
|
||||
else
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
|
||||
if (!kore_module_handler_new(argv[1], argv[2], type)) {
|
||||
kore_log("cannot create handler for %s", argv[1]);
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_ERROR);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return (KORE_RESULT_OK);
|
||||
}
